came back from the range today w/my p380..shot 100 rounds...seems when I'm using the extended mag..sometimes on round 3 or so, the round does not go into battle, and the slide stays open..I drop the mag, re-insert, rack the slide and all rounds fire...seems to happen one round in every other mag(extened mag only though), only one round..and only with the extended mag? 6 round mag loads every time, never an issue?
any ideas or suggestions?
jocko
10-15-2012, 05:28 PM
check to see if the magazine follower is getting alittle stuck by te ag release.This happens around round 2/3. Easy test tocheck out, see the kahr tech section under propper prepping of ur kahr. tells u how tocheck to see.
Ubought the P380 for concealment, I would give up on the extended magazine and just send it back and ask kahr to excvhangeif for a flush fit mag. If u don'thave confidence in the magazine, then peddle the magazine, but take 5 inutes tocheck out what I suggested. Who knows??????
